## Runbook: Pickwright Optimizer — Restart Procedure

Pickwright recomputes warehouse pick-lists every four minutes for the Dunmore South floor. If optimization stalls, check the solver heartbeat first; a missing heartbeat for two cycles means the constraint cache is corrupt and the process must be restarted, not resumed. Reviewers should verify that restart logic reads its parameters fresh rather than from the stale cache. On restart, the optimizer loads the following configuration values.

config for bahop-baduf:
[kasion]
team = lamath
access_code = ac_d807e5
host = kasion.paliqcloud.corp
port = 4000
owner = julix.tamvan
peer = frair.qorvelsoft.local

Runbook: Gatecount turnstile counter, Harlow Arena deployment. If counts stall, check the edge collector first — it buffers up to ten minutes before dropping. Restart order: collector, then aggregator, never both at once or totals double. Nightly reconciliation runs at 03:00 local; don't deploy during it. After any restart, verify the service reloaded the configuration values below.

config for tagaf-bawif:
[norok]
host = norok.ordinworks.local
user = norok_svc
database = norok_prod

Who to Contact — ChipSnap Timing Reader

Building a plugin for ChipSnap? The reader firmware folks handle anything antenna- or decode-related, while the results API crew owns the webhook and split-time feeds. Don't ping race-day ops unless something's broken during a live event — they're busy. For plugin SDK questions, certification runs, or sandbox access, just drop a note to the integrations team.

pager mailbox: quenath.fraax@paliqsys.corp